dc.description.abstract | [EN] UTS:Insearch is a pathways provider preparing students from diverse language and learning backgrounds for study in Australia, particularly at UTS. With education increasingly moving towards technology enhanced delivery we identified the need to use these approaches with our students, however as a starting point realised that for this to be successfully embedded into our subjects we would have to create a technologically innovative teaching culture amongst our teaching staff.In fostering this culture the organisation needed to clearly articulate the concept of ‘blended learning’ to our teaching staff. Following this a suite of strategies to engage teaching staff with diverse understandings of technology enhanced teaching and the opportunities it offers for improving students’ learning experiences and understanding were implemented. The strategies that were most successful were those that were ‘hands on’ and employed blended learning approaches where teaching staff could experience first-hand how students could be engaged with content through the appropriate and meaningful use of technologies. While the project is on-going, the approach has led to 76% of the learning strategies in our subjects either well progressed or fully compliant with a blended learning approach within a year | es_ES |
